And the wine that got lots of play this weekend… the appropriately named Clinton Vineyards’ TRIBUTE Seyval Blanc 2009…featured in guests hospitality bags and given to neighbors impacted by the road closure to Astor Courts where the wedding was held.

Clinton Vineyards located in Clinton Corners, NY (thus the name so no relation) is also in the Hudson Valley about 30 miles from the wedding site in Rhinebeck, NY.  Used by the Clinton family many times over the years for celebrations, the vineyard was established in 1977 by Ben Feder, ‘inspired by the tradition of small European Estates when he focused on cultivating Seyval Blanc and producing white wine, champagnes and late harvest dessert wines on his 15 acre vineyard.”

TRIBUTE is their signature white wine and named in honor of the late Ben Feder – a classic Seyval Blanc – crisp, light and balanced with purity of fruit and underlying accents of citrus and apple.  I haven’t tried it but you can order on their website for $18.95 and enjoy a SIP.
